非对称协作分集通信中网络编码的应用

摘    要:该文提出了网络编码在非对称三点协作传输系统中的应用。通过协作分集技术和网络编码技术的联合运用,不但可得到无线通信传输系统的分集增益,也可得到系统的编码增益。该文设计的方案,充分考虑无线通信环境的差异性,利用非对称调制方式,在保证较差通信环境中取得通信可靠性的同时,在较优链路采取较高速率进行传输,利用较优链路传输更多的信息,实现系统资源的充分利用。在方案的具体实现中,通过在中继链路的中继节点加入已知信息实现网络编码,使得系统的译码性能得到增加。仿真结果表明,将网络编码技术应用于非对称协作分集通信中,相对比非协作传输方案可增加分集增益,降低系统的误比特率。跟传统对称传输系统相比,可充分利用系统资源,提升了系统传输容量。

The Application of Network Coding in Asymmetric Cooperative Diversity Communication

Abstract:This paper proposes a scheme of network coding for asymmetric data transmission in three-point cooperative communication system. Since the joint using both cooperative diversity and network coding, the diversity gain and coding gain are achieved in wireless communications transmission system. In this paper, the differences of wireless communication environment are fully considered. The scheme with asymmetric modulation ensures the reliability of communication in the poor environment. Meanwhile, it transmits more data in better links to make full use of system resource. The main idea to realize network coding of asymmetric data transmission is to add prior known information in the relay. The prior known information can enhance the coding performance of the system. Simulations show that the proposed transmission scheme can achieve the diversity gain and reduce the BER compared to non-cooperative transmission system. In addition, it can improve the transmission capacity of the communication system.
